#997f88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#997f88 is composed of 60% red, 49.8%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 339.2 degrees, a saturation of 11.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#997f88 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ffeff with #330011.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#997f88 color description : Dark grayish pink.
#997f88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#997f88 has RGB values of R:153, G:127,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.11,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10059656.

Shades and Tints of #997f88
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030203 is the darkest color, while #f9f7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#997f88
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#90888b is the less saturated color, while #fa1e6a is the most saturated one.
